The assembly line was invented by Henry Ford in 1913. This revolutionary concept transformed the way products were manufactured, allowing for increased efficiency and mass production. By breaking down the production process into smaller, more manageable tasks, Ford was able to drastically reduce the time it took to build a car from hours to just minutes. The introduction of the assembly line not only changed the automotive industry but also had a profound impact on manufacturing as a whole. The concept was quickly adopted by other industries, leading to increased productivity and lower costs. Today, the assembly line is used in various sectors, from electronics to food production, to streamline processes and improve output. Ford's innovation paved the way for modern manufacturing practices and set the standard for efficiency in production. By implementing the assembly line, Ford was able to lower the cost of his vehicles, making them more affordable to the average consumer. This, in turn, contributed to the growth of the automotive industry and the rise of the middle class.
